cmartin Posted April 29, 2009 Report Share Posted April 29, 2009 Has anyone come up with a answer for this issue? I have a server running OS 10..5.6 and has been for a while. Also running Retro 8.0.6081 since it was available as an upgrade. Had been running Windows backups (5) only for a few days. All showed up and are fine and backup up for a few days. Yesterday I noticed that all the backups of the PC's failed yesterday and today. Went and looked and all the PC no longer show up and clients. I tried to reinstall one of the clients and still does not show up. The only thing that has changed is I added a few other scripts and backups of local folders and drives. I had a few issues adding them and did one restart of the server and finished the setup of these scripts. They ran fine the two nights in a row. Even though the window clients are gone the old OS 9 clients are still listed as on the network. I know that they are not supported but they do still show as available. What steps or things can I try to fix this. It seems like there are quite a few people who are having this issue. Chris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Mayoff Posted April 29, 2009 Report Share Posted April 29, 2009 What happens if you restart the Retrospect Engine?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
cmartin Posted April 29, 2009 Author Report Share Posted April 29, 2009 That fixed it. Did not have a chance to restart the server yet today. I was going to do that later but not I do not have to. Thanks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

rsmogul Posted April 29, 2009 Report Share Posted April 29, 2009 Cross posting in this split thread, since I muddied this one up: Ok, might have figure out what my problem was. DNS The clients need to be able to find the server by the DNS. We needed a record in DNS for the server and a reverse lookup. Once we added those records, I can see Sources. Now, I'll cross my fingers and see if I continue to see them after I get these scripts built.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
